Free Agency: Eagles one of several teams showing interest in star safety

While the Eagles have added defensive talent this offseason, they still need help in the secondary.

Tyrann Mathieu remains the top safety available and he reportedly has a long list of potential suitors, including the Eagles:

Once top free agents Marcus Williams and Justin Reid were off the market, Philadelphia brought back Anthony Harris on a cheap one-year deal. Beyond him, the Eagles only have Marcus Epps, K’Von Wallace, and Jared Mayden (who?) with experience at the position.

Mathieu, who turns 30 in May, spent the last three seasons with Kansas City as the captain of that defense. The three-time All-Pro has recorded 213 combined tackles, 13 INTs, and 27 pass breakups during his tenure with the Chiefs.

The Honey Badger is undoubtedly looking for a hefty deal, with his projected contract being around $15M/year. Mathieu is remaining patient throughout this process, and the second wave of free agency is where Eagles GM Howie Roseman likes to find value.
